Burnout set to light up BIC on Friday night

Bahrain International Circuit (BIC) kick starts its exciting calendar of events this Holy Month of Ramadan with the first of a series of Burnout nights on Friday, May 18, in Sakhir.

Burnout is one of the most popular events held annually at the circuit during Ramadan, with scores of participants putting on a show for the large crowds that attend.

Those interested in taking part can register on site between 4pm and 6pm. There will then be a break for Iftar. Registration will resume from 6.45pm until 8pm.

The Burnout action is scheduled to take place from 8pm to midnight.

Burnout offers a unique spectacle, with the sight of rapidly rising white smoke and the smell of burning rubber.

The participation fee is BD7 and those who would like to join in on the fun as a passenger can do so for BD4.

All entrants’ vehicles must meet specific eligibility criteria before being permitted to take part.

Spectators will be able to watch this Friday’s event for BD2. There will also be a VIP section for BD10.
